Crispy, golden, and irresistibly flavorful, this Golden Potato Coated Baked Chicken recipe takes comfort food to the next level with a unique twist on classic baked chicken. Succulent chicken breasts are coated in a seasoned layer of shredded russet potatoes and optional Parmesan cheese, creating the ultimate crunchy crust without the need for frying. The secret lies in squeezing out the moisture from the potatoes before coating, ensuring a beautifully crisp finish. Perfectly spiced with garlic powder, paprika, and onion powder, this dish is baked to perfection in just 35 minutes, making it an easy yet impressive option for family dinners or weekend meals. Preheat your oven to 400Β°F (200Β°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ease it with olive oil spray.
Peel and shred the russet potatoes using a box grater. Place the shredded potatoes in a clean kitchen towel and squeeze out as much liquid as possible. This step helps the coating become crispy.
In a shallow dish, whisk together the eggs until smooth.
In a second shallow dish, combine the flour, garlic powder, paprika, onion powder, salt, and black pepper. Mix well.
In a third shallow dish, place the shredded potatoes. If using Parmesan cheese, mix it with the shredded potatoes for additional flavor.
Pat the chicken breasts dry with a paper towel. Dredge each chicken piece in the flour mixture, shaking off excess.
Dip the floured chicken into the egg wash, ensuring it is fully coated.
Press the chicken into the shredded potatoes, firmly pressing the potatoes onto the surface to create an even coating. Repeat for all chicken pieces.
Place the potato-coated chicken onto the prepared baking sheet. Spray the tops lightly with olive oil cooking spray to encourage browning.
Bake in the preheated oven for 30β35 minutes, or until the chicken is fully cooked (internal temperature reaches 165Β°F or 74Β°C) and the potato coating is golden brown and crispy.
Remove from the oven and let the chicken rest for 5 minutes before serving.
Serve warm with your favorite side dishes or a fresh salad.
